♿ Pet-friendly Cafés & Restaurants In Marrakesh
In the vibrant heart of Marrakesh, where the scent of spices mingles with the distant calls of street vendors, pet lovers can delight in a growing array of cafés and restaurants that welcome four-legged companions. Imagine sipping a rich Moroccan mint tea on a sun-drenched terrace at Café des Épices, where your furry friend can bask in the warmth while you savor the sweet notes of honey and almonds in a freshly baked pastry. Just a stone’s throw away, Le Jardin offers a lush oasis filled with greenery, inviting both you and your pup to unwind amidst the soothing sounds of trickling fountains. For a modern twist, head to the trendy Nomad, where you can enjoy flavorful tagines while your pooch lounges at your feet, soaking in the lively atmosphere of the Medina. Remember to bring along a water bowl and perhaps a few treats, as Marrakesh can be quite warm! With its blend of rich culture and pet-friendly hospitality, this enchanting city ensures that your travel experience is as joyful for your furry companion as it is for you.
💡 Marrakesh Tile
Marrakesh tile, known as zellige, is a vibrant testament to the artistry and craftsmanship that define Morocco’s cultural heritage. As you wander through the bustling streets of the Medina, the rhythmic clatter of artisan tools accompanies you, guiding you toward workshops where skilled artisans delicately shape colorful clay into intricate mosaics. Each tile, adorned with geometric patterns and vivid hues, tells a story of tradition and patience, taking anywhere from weeks to months to complete a single piece. The scent of spices wafts through the air, mingling with the earthy aroma of fresh clay, as you peer into the workshops, captivated by the artisans’ dexterous hands. Don’t miss the iconic Bahia Palace, where the zellige tiles dance across walls and floors, creating a mesmerizing tapestry that captures the essence of Moroccan architecture. As you explore, consider picking up a small zellige souvenir—an affordable piece of this rich heritage—to remind you of Marrakesh long after you’ve left its sun-drenched streets. Just remember, bargaining is part of the charm; a little humor goes a long way in securing a fair price!

November in Marrakesh is a feast for the senses, as the city emerges from the sweltering summer months, inviting travelers to explore its enchanting souks and sun-drenched gardens. The air is crisp yet pleasantly warm, perfect for meandering through the labyrinthine alleyways of the Medina, where the scent of spices wafts from bustling stalls and the vibrant colors of handcrafted textiles beckon. November also marks the beginning of the olive harvest, so don’t miss the chance to sample fresh, local olives at the market—each bite a testament to the region’s agricultural richness. As dusk descends, the iconic Djemaa el-Fna square comes alive with the sounds of street performers and the tantalizing aroma of sizzling skewers wafting through the air, a culinary symphony that beckons even the most discerning palate. With fewer tourists than in peak season, you can relish the intimacy of this vibrant city, making meaningful connections with locals who share their stories and traditions. Pack a light sweater for the cool evenings, and let the magic of Marrakesh weave itself into your travel memories.

Pet Travel Faqs – Tips For Caring Travelers
How can I find cheap flights?
Book early, use flexible dates, and compare prices on multiple flight search engines.
How do I avoid tourist scams?
Research common scams before arrival, agree on prices in advance, and use official taxis or rideshare apps.
Do I need travel insurance for international trips?
Yes. Travel insurance can cover medical emergencies, lost luggage, trip cancellations, and other unexpected events.
